As you step into Melton train station, you'll notice that while it may lack certain high-end facilities, it efficiently serves the basic needs of commuters. While there’s no ticket office, several ticket machines are available to ease the ticketing process, including accessible options. The station accommodates users with step-free access across the station, ensuring a smooth travel experience for everyone. Should you require assistance, reliable customer help points are positioned for your convenience. Safety is also a priority here, with CCTV installed across the station premises.
In terms of amenities, unfortunately, there aren’t any refreshment facilities on site, nor will you find an ATM. However, Reuben's Butcher, Deli, and Bottle Shop is just a short stroll away, offering delightful local produce and essentials. For those who prefer cycling, Melton station provides twelve sheltered bicycle stands, ideal for safely parking your bike before hopping on a train to your destination. The car park, managed by National Car Parks Ltd, offers 21 spaces, including three accessible spaces available for a nominal daily or annual fee.
Melton train station is well-connected to an efficient array of transport options, ensuring that onward travel is as seamless as possible. Though there are no formal taxi ranks or car hire facilities on the station premises, the station seamlessly integrates with local bus services. During disruptions, rail replacement services are conveniently located at bus stops on Wilford Bridge Road, providing an essential link during varied travel needs.

The station is equipped with a variety of amenities to ensure a comfortable journey. Tickets can be purchased at the ticket office, which is open Monday to Friday from 06:40 to 19:00, Saturdays from 07:10 to 19:00, and Sundays from 09:00 to 18:00.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are available and accessible, equipped to sell tickets with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.
Access at Weybridge station is also a key feature. It boasts step-free access across all platforms via ramps and lifts. Assistance for travelers with reduced mobility is readily available. Additionally, toilets, including accessible ones, are located on Platform 2, available during ticket office hours, making it convenient for travelers at various times of day.
Weybridge station offers a variety of onward travel connections to make getting around hassle-free. A taxi rank is conveniently located by the station entrance, perfect for direct journeys. For those looking for public transport, local bus services are well-connected, and you can find further information in a printable format here.
The station is a gateway to many destinations. Frequent services run from Weybridge to major hubs such as London Waterloo and Woking. For those seeking more relaxed locales, catch a train to Surbiton or Guildford. Wherever your destination, Weybridge ensures a versatile choice of routes.
For the cycling enthusiasts, the station provides 106 cycle storage spaces, located just outside the booking hall entrance. These facilities are sheltered, and secured with CCTV to ensure peace of mind for those who choose to arrive on two wheels.
